ย  ย  ย  ย  ย  ย  ย  ย  ย  Thankfully there was no all out brawl going on between Kat and Maddy when Adaline entered the bathroom. She was expecting to see fists flying and hair being pulled. Instead she was surprised to see Maddy sitting calmly on the counter across from the two other girls.

"I just wanna know why?" Maddy finally broke the silence as Adaline leaned against the counter beside her. "Why are you suddenly on her side?"

"Because I know what it's like to have everyone against you." Kat replied referring to the time her and Maddy got into the huge fight at the Howard's house.

"You're not the only one who's experienced that Kat." Maddy rolled her eyes.

"I just want us all to be friends." The short haired girl explained.

"That'll never happen." Adaline broke her silence.

"Why?"

"You seriously need to ask me that?" She scoffed looking at Cassie.

"I know I fucked up Addie." The blonde mumbled not looking the Kingston girl in the eye.

"I will never be able to trust you again. You literally tried to steal my boyfriend while I was pregnant." Adaline ranted. "I would have never fucking done that to you Cassie. I mean seriously how could you do that to me after everything we've been through together?"

"I don't know!" She cried.

"I was there for you during your lowest and that's how you repay me? You try to steal my fucking boyfriend?"

"I'm sorry." Cassie didn't know what else she could say.

"Yeah. Me too." The brunette said ending the conversation.

"Do you know what's funny? Nate told me he wanted nothing to do with me with right after it happened." Cassie decided to speak after a few moments of silence. She sighed sadly as she held the cold can of soda to her bruised nose. "I never had a chance with him."

"Is that supposed to make me feel bad for you?" Adaline asked staring daggers at her ex friend.

Just when she thought Cassie was finally starting to understand that she was in the wrong.

"No?" She stated but it sounded more like a question.

"You're unbelievable." The Kingston girl shook her head moving off of the counter. "I'm done."

"Addie." Maddy said going to grab her friend but the brunette shrugged her off.

"I need to get home to Aurora, Nate and I's daughter." She said looking directly at Cassie before turning back to Maddy. "I'll call you later Mads."

"She's never going to forgive me." Cassie sighed.

"What did you expect?" The Perez girl rolled her eyes.

"She can't stay mad at you forever." Kat said hopefully.

"Please, you're lucky she only hit you twice." Maddy laughed. "That was just the beginning."

The Howard girl sat on the counter practically shaking with fear as she thought about all the possible things Adaline could do to get back at her.

She knew how vindictive the brunette could be. And it certainly didn't help that she had Maddy to help her. Together the two were dangerous.

It didn't take long for Adaline to get home. The first thing she did was rush up to Aurora's room to check on her. Her little bundle of joy was wearing an adorable fluffy pink onesie as she slept in her crib.

All of Adaline's anger seemed to disappear as she watched her daughter sleep. She realized that no amount of pain or anger from the Cassie situation compared to the joy she felt just being near her baby.

"How was the rest of the play?" Nate asked startling the brunette.

Adaline sighed as she continued to stare down at their sleeping daughter, who laid peacefully still in her crib. She was still calm but there was a little pang of annoyance that hit her as remembered that Nate basically abandoned her at the play.

"I punched Cassie in the face." She replied not bothering to look up at him. "Twice."

"Damn." Nate chuckled moving to stand behind her. He smiled softly as he observed his daughter over the girl's shoulder.

"What did you do after you stormed off?" The girl wondered.

"I turned my dad into to police." The Jacobs boy mumbled quietly. He was still trying to decide if he had made the right decision.

"What?" The Kingston girl exclaimed finally turning to look at him. "Are you being serious?"

"Yeah." Nate nodded looking down at the ground. "I gave them his tapes and everything. They picked him up at his one construction sites. I knew he'd be hiding there so I went and got him to confess for the cops."

"Shit, Nate." Adaline sighed looking at him sadly. She knew that was probably super hard for him to do. The Jacobs family had a very difficult time excepting that they weren't perfect.

It had to have been tough for Nate to not only admit to himself that his family was fucked up but to the police as well. That was huge for him. He had to have known that it was only a matter of time before the whole town knew.

"Why did you do that?" She asked after a moment of silence.

"I didn't want someone like him to be around Aurora." The boy replied finally looking at Adaline. "I want to be better for you both. I knew I couldn't do that if I continued to carry around his secret."

"Wow." The brunette mumbled still in shock. "I just can't believe you did that. Are you okay?"

"I will be." Nate smiled leaning down and placing a gentle kiss on Adaline's forehead. "All I need is you and Aurora."

"It's going to take time." Adaline said after a moment. She had to think over her words carefully. "I love you but I can't just pretend like nothing happened."

"I know." The boy nodded brushing a piece of hair out of her face. "I'll wait for you as long as it takes."
